A compound toxic to crop formed by the thermal decomposition of urea is_________________?

Correct answer: B. Biurct (NH2CONH CONH2 H2O)

  • A. Uric acid
  • B. Biurct (NH2CONH CONH2 H2O)
  • C. Diuret
  • D. Both b & c

Explanation

When urea is heated, part of it condenses to form biuret, which can injure or inhibit sensitive crops, especially during foliar application. Uric acid and the listed diuret are not the standard toxic thermal-decomposition product of urea.
